Engineered for optimal hydraulic performance, the CFP-1 delivers a reliable 0.25 HP output, capable of achieving a maximum head of 10 meters. This unit is designed to handle a maximum flow rate of 25 LPM, ensuring steady and efficient liquid transfer. Featuring 12 x 12 mm pipe connections, the pump is perfectly suited for small-scale industrial processes, pilot plants, and precision dosing systems that require a compact yet powerful centrifugal solution.

| Category | Chemical Pumps |
|---|---|
| Product type | SS316 Centrifugal Pumps |
| HP | 0.25 |
| Type | Monoblock |
| Model | CFP-1 |
| Max Flow | 25 |
| Max Head | 10m |
| Pipe Size | 12 x 12 mm |
